This study aims to investigate the educational value of actual experience in J. Dewey's educational thoughts. First, actual experience is an essential element of life and inevitable part of human life. Second, actual experience is the most important factor that triggers interest. It is an important factor in generating interest, a starting point for active interaction. Third, actual experience is an important driver of human thinking. Thinking is an inseparable relationship from action, and it occurs in actual experiences related to actions for Dewey's idea, Fourth, actual experience is a powerful driving force that leads the growth of children and students throughout their lives. Actual experience is a necessary condition rather than a sufficient condition for growth.
